Expert Summary

The vagus nerve is the primary component of the parasympathetic nervous system, responsible for controlling the body's 'rest and digest' functions. During a high-conflict divorce, men often find themselves in a state of chronic sympathetic nervous system activation (fight-or-flight). A vagus nerve reset is a physical intervention designed to stimulate the nerve and force the body to switch from a state of panic to a state of calm. Common methods include cold water exposure, specialized breathing patterns, and vocal vibrations. Mastering these resets is a critical component of biological frame control.

What is the Vagus Nerve?

The Vagus Nerve is the “Superhighway” of your nervous system. It runs from your brain through your neck and down through your heart and gut. It is the master switch that tells your body, “The danger is over. You can relax now.”

When you are stressed, the Vagus Nerve loses its “Tone.” It’s like a weak signal on a radio. To fix the anxiety, we have to “ping” that nerve and force it to wake up.

Tactical Reset #1: The Ice Water Dive

This is the fastest “Red Alert” override in existence. It’s called the Mammalian Dive Reflex.

  1. Fill a bowl with freezing cold water (or just use a very cold wet cloth).
  2. Splash or submerge your face for 10-15 seconds while holding your breath.
  3. The Result: Your body thinks it is diving into cold water. To survive, it instantly drops your heart rate and redirects blood to your core. The panic attack literally has no choice but to stop.

Tactical Reset #2: Box Breathing & Hum

Because the Vagus Nerve passes right by your vocal cords, vibration can stimulate it.

  • Step A: 4 seconds In, 4 seconds Hold, 4 seconds Out.
  • Step B: On the exhale, make a low-frequency humming sound (like a deep “Mmmmm”).
  • The vibration in the back of your throat triggers the parasympathetic response. You are physically massaging the nerve that controls your calm.
